Bump ubuntu image to 22.04
Motivated by https://github.com/actions/runner-images/issues/6399. wasm32 CI expects to use the ubuntu image to build the bindists, which should work out of the box on ubuntu-latest GitHub workflows.
Due to a large amount of spam we do not allow new users to create repositories, they are "external" users. If you are a new user and want to create a repository, for example for forking GHC, open a new issue on ghc/ghc using the "get-verified" issue template
Motivated by https://github.com/actions/runner-images/issues/6399. wasm32 CI expects to use the ubuntu image to build the bindists, which should work out of the box on ubuntu-latest GitHub workflows.